How High-Velocity Air Mover Drying Works
Our team follows a strict process to ensure your property is dried quickly and efficiently. We’ll start by assessing the damage and identifying the source of the water. From there, we’ll use our High-Velocity Air Mover equipment to dry your property, working closely with you to ensure the process meets your needs and budget. Proper drying is crucial to preventing further damage and ensuring your property is safe to inhabit.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We’ll assess the damage and identify the source of the water to find out the best course of action for drying your property.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and ensuring the drying process is effective. We’ll work with you to create a customized plan that meets your needs and budget.
Step 2: Equipment Setup
We’ll set up our High-Velocity Air Mover equipment to begin drying your property. Our equipment is designed to dry your property up to 3 times faster than traditional methods, saving you time and money. We’ll monitor the equipment to ensure it’s working efficiently and making the best use of your time.
Step 3: Drying and Monitoring
We’ll monitor the drying process to ensure your property is dry and safe to inhabit. Our team will check the equipment regularly to ensure it’s working correctly and make any necessary adjustments. We’ll keep you informed throughout the process, so you know exactly what’s happening.
Step 4: Dehumidification and Sanitizing
Once your property is dry, we’ll use dehumidification equipment to remove any remaining moisture and prevent mold growth. We’ll also sanitize your property to prevent the spread of bacteria and other microorganisms. We’ll leave your property clean and safe for you to inhabit.

How do I prevent water damage in the future?
To prevent water damage in the future, make sure to check your property regularly for signs of leaks or water damage. Also, consider installing a sump pump or other water-detection devices to alert you to potential issues. Regular maintenance can go a long way in preventing costly repairs down the line.
